Description


As a technical leader, provide guidance, expertise and mentorship for engineering projects, technical challenges and programs. Defines and drives leading practice and transfer of technical expertise and knowledge. Contributes subject matter expertise in a relevant discipline as needed to improve outcomes, projects, and programs. Demonstrates a high degree of creativity, foresight, and mature judgement in planning, organizing and guiding complex programs and activities. Interprets theory and practice to Sr Leadership to aid in decision making. Identifies solutions and makes recommendations based on technical expertise and opinion.


  • Leads, reviews, investigates, and develops appropriate recommendations regarding assigned engineering projects and/or technical challenges within specific technical discipline and across adjacent disciplines.




  • Actively aligns engineering efforts with the organization's strategic goals and contribute to the development of long-term technical strategies.




  • Communicates with others such that it leads to influence and change in strategy and execution. Clear and effective communicator to lay and expert audiences alike, and within the technical discipline.




  • Consistently demonstrates exceptional technical skills and expertise, making significant contributions to complex projects.




  • Identifies and solves challenging technical problems, driving valuable outcomes.




  • Actively participates in relevant industry events, conferences, training - staying up-to-date with the latest advancements and trends and recommending new practices or changes to programs based on state of practice developments.




  • Leads, collaborates and influence site and/or project management regarding strategy and execution of engineering projects and in addressing technical challenges to ensure standards are met and improvements are implemented.




  • Identifies and promotes opportunities for innovation and continuous improvement initiatives in engineering processes, products or systems and evaluates opportunities in terms of readiness, suitability, and risk.




  • Identifies opportunities and provides input for strategic planning and budgeting efforts for designated engineering areas.




  • Acts as a mentor, coach and guide for developing talent to achieve objectives across multiple disciplines. Motivates peers and team members.




  • Perform other duties as requested.




Qualifications



Minimum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ering or related engineering discipline and ten (10) years of experience in related engineering field; OR




  • Master's degree in Engineering or related engineering discipline and eight (8) years of experience in related engineering field; OR




  • PhD in Engineering or related engineering discipline and six (6) years of experience in related engineering field.




  • Advanced knowledge of the principles and practices of engineering




  • Able to research and analyze information of considerable difficulty and draw valid conclusion




  • Ability to develop and maintain awareness of occupational hazards and safety precautions




  • Ability to communicate complex technical concepts clearly and effectively to both technical and non-technical stakeholders, both verbally and in writing




Criteria/Conditions:


  • Must be able to work in a potentially stressful environment.




  • Personal protective equipment is required when performing work in a mine, outdoor, manufacturing or plant environment, including hard hat, hearing protection, safety glasses, safety footwear, and as needed, respirator, rubber steel-toe boots, protective clothing, gloves and any other protective equipment as required.




  • Freeport-McMoRan promotes a drug/alcohol-free work environment through the use of mandatory pre-employment drug testing and on-going random drug testing as allowed by applicable state laws.




What We Offer You


The estimated annual pay range for this role is currently? $125,000-$175,000. This range reflects base salary only and does not include bonus payments, benefits or retirement contributions. Actual base pay is determined by experience, qualifications, skills and other job-related factors. This role is eligible for additional incentive compensation considerations based on company and individual performance.? Additionally, this position is currently eligible for annual long-term incentive consideration.? Long-term incentives are contingent upon authorized approval under the terms and conditions of the Company's plan and award agreements.? More details will be shared during the hiring process.?
